Programming Tutorials Browser Tutorials Articles Struts Tutorials Hibernate Tutorials

Search: 

  Tutorial: g4j - GMail API for Java

GMailer API for Java (g4j) is set of API that allows Java programmer to communicate to GMail. With G4J programmers can made Java based application that based on huge storage of GMail.

Tutorial Details:

An Email application, GMailer for Java is also built to demonstrate the usage of the API. It is planned to include minimalist email capabilities such as browse, search, read, send mail and download attachment.

Download
The g4j package includes the library, the Email application and javadocs. The g4j-deps package is required if you want to compile g4j. Current version of API is 0.3.12 and Email application is 0.3.4.

For latest source code you can Browse CVS Repository or get the CVS by:

cvs -d:pserver:anonymous@cvs.sourceforge.net:/cvsroot/g4j login

cvs -z3 -d:pserver:anonymous@cvs.sourceforge.net:/cvsroot/g4j co src

Check the project statistics, woo we've made 10000+ lines of code in a month!

Release Notes 0.3.12
G4J finally support the new contact list interface! (read only)

Matthias fix bug in GMailer that scroll the message to bottom. He have also added open browser function, the links in messages now clickable!

You would need Java Runtime Environment (JRE) to run this software, download it in http://java.sun.com/

To use the software, run g4j.bat on Windows or g4j.sh on Unix. To Use the library include the g4j-lib.jar in your programs.

If you encounter error message: "sun.security.validator.ValidatorException: No trusted certificate found" while connecting gmail, please read the solution.

This program is developed mainly in Windows XP & 2000, it have not been tested on other platforms. If you encounter any problem please post a message in project support page.


 

Read Tutorial at: Click here to view the tutorial

Rate Tutorial:
g4j - GMail API for Java

View Tutorial:
g4j - GMail API for Java

Related Tutorials:

Displaying 1 - 50 of about 2753 Related Tutorials.

Java API
Java API, what is java api? Java API...;  What is Java API? Java API is not but a set of classes and interfaces that comes with the JDK. Java API is actually a huge collection of library
 
Java Persistence API
Java Persistence API Java Persistence API...; Java Persistence API is the standard API used for the management of the persistent data and object/relational mapping. Java Persistence API is added in Java EE
 
Reflection API Tutorials and Examples
environment as well as to inspect the class itself. Reflection API was included in Java... Java Reflection,Java Reflection Tutorial,Java Reflection Example,Reflection Tutorial and Examples Reflection API Tutorials
 
POI API Event
POI API Event    ...; In this program we are going to explain about POI API Event. The advantage of event... Event API we construct an instance of org.apache.poi.hssf.eventmodel.HSSFRequest.
 
Reflection API Tutorials and Examples
environment as well as to inspect the class itself. Reflection API was included in Java... Java Reflection,Java Reflection Tutorial,Java Reflection Example,Reflection Tutorial and Examples Reflection API Tutorials
 
JEE 5 API
the APIs available on the Java EE 5 platform. API... technologies.  Java API for XML-Based Web Services (JAX-WS) 2.0  The Java API for XML Web Services  or JAX-WS
 
Open Source Open Source Java Collections API written in Java

 
Open Source Java Collections API written in Java

 
Random numbers - API
Java: Random numbers - API Java NotesRandom numbers - API Two classes. Java provides the Math.random() method as well as the java.util.Random class. The methods
 
Introduction to Collections API
About Collections,Collection Java,Collection API,Introduction to Collections API Introduction to Collections API... platform libraries.   The Java Collections API: Java Collections of API
 
Retrieving the class name through Reflection API
Java Reflection,Java Reflection Tutorial,Java Reflection Example,Retrieving Class Name Through Reflection API Retrieving the class name through Reflection API    
 
Regular expression summary
Java: Regular expression summary Java: Regular expression summary [This text is taken directly from the Java API documentation] Construct Matches   Characters x
 
Java Data Objects
, features and benefits of JDO specification. The Java Data Objects or JDO for short is Java's new API for interacting with databases. JDO API is a standard interface... JDO,What is JDO JDO - Java Data Objects
 
JDBC Versions
; 1). The JDBC 1.0 API. 2). The JDBC 1.2 API. 3). The JDBC 2.0 Optional Package API. 4). The JDBC 2.1 core API. 5) The JDBC 3.0 API. 6) The JDBC 4.0 API. Features
 
Cubic Diagram In Java
. The Java Drawing program depends on the Java2D API class, and this class... Cubic Diagram in Java - Goemetrical Diagram Code in Java Cubic Diagram In Java      
 
Features of JDBC 3.0 API
Features of JDBC 3.0 API Features of JDBC 3.0 API... has been added to this API is of savepoints: One of the useful new features... mechanism for  updating BLOB and CLOB data. DatabaseMetaData API has
 
What is WAP? Detailed discussion of WAP API with examples.
What is WAP? Detailed discussion of WAP API with examples... API Detailed discussion of WAP API with examples
 
JDemo-Java Demonstration Framework
JDemo-Java Demonstration Framework JDemo-Java...;       JDemo is the Java demonstration...) that use your new API. The demo then demonstrates both: how to use the API and what
 
Controlling RDF Prefix in Java
controlling RDF Prefix in Java Controlling RDF Prefix in Java        ... with the use of Jena API for RDF. In RDF file there are two ways for Controlling
 
Understanding Data Source
;   The JDBC API provides... or the data source in the Java programming language. DataSouce object is mostly... on. DataSource object works with JNDI (Java Naming
 
The Simple API for XML (SAX) APIs
The Simple API for XML (SAX) APIs The Simple API... prefix that was settled on by the group that defined the SAX API...; SAXParser Defines the API that wraps an XMLReader
 
Open Source JMS
is a messaging system that partially implements the Java Messaging Service (JMS) API... OpenJMS is an open source implementation of Sun Microsystems's Java Message Service API 1.0.2 Specification. Features include: * Point-to-Point and publish
 
String Reverse Using StringUtils
How to Reverse String,Reverse String Using StringUtils,Online Code of Java... StringUtils api. In this example we are reversing a string and the reversed string ...:\rajesh\kodejava>java StringReverseUsingStringUtils The original String
 
Find Type of Work Book
of  workbook using POI3.0 API Event. The methods used in this example:  ...;java TypeOfWorkBook example.xls Encountered workbook STOP Download
 
Java Tools
Java Tools Java Tools   ...;            Java Compiler To commence with Java programming, we must know the significance of Java
 
Java Tools
Java Tools Java Tools   ...;            Java Compiler To commence with Java programming, we must know the significance of Java
 
Jdbc batch
;         JDBC is simply a Java Database Connectivity. This Connectivity provides you an API, that provides you to interact your Java Application in your front end with the backend. The backend can
 
Jdbc access database
is a Java Database Connectivity. The JDBC Connectivity provides API classes and interfaces for connecting the front end in Java application with database... your driver is loaded ,you can connect the front end of the Java application
 
New to Java?
a) Java SE - Java SE or Java Standard Edition provides tools and API's that you... Connectivity (JDBC) - JDBC API is a part of Java Standard Edition that helps in accessing... an advanced API that allows Java developers to process and add audio-video source
 
New to Java?
a) Java SE - Java SE or Java Standard Edition provides tools and API's that you... Connectivity (JDBC) - JDBC API is a part of Java Standard Edition that helps in accessing... an advanced API that allows Java developers to process and add audio-video source
 
Javadoc
to generate API documentation into HTML format from Java source code. It is interesting to know that Javadoc is the industry standard for documenting Java classes... to format the text. For example: /**  * <B>Java declaration</B> 
 
Javadoc
provided a computer software tool known as Javadoc. This tool is used to generate API documentation into HTML format from Java source code. It is interesting to know that Javadoc is the industry standard for documenting Java classes.  
 
Understanding the JDBC Architecture
to Native API. Type 2 drivers use the Java Native Interface (JNI) to make calls...;      JDBC is an API specification... relational databases. JDBC is a core part of the Java platform and is included
 
Java as a general purpose language
for multithreaded applications. T he Java applet API is a framework that allows Java-enabled... Java as a general purpose language Java as a general...;     Java is an Object oriented application
 
IEEE1394 Camera Plugins
;   The project aims to develop a Java API for controling 1394... port and acquire images. The API is currently still subject to refactoring... simultaneously. JLibDC4JMF This is a library that integrates jlibdc1394 in the Java
 
JPA Training
;    The Java Persistence API Training Course is a step-by-step introduction to build applications using the new Java persistence... version of EJB 3.0, defined in Java EE 5.0 specification. JPA Stands for Java
 
Product Components of JDBC
database from the Java programming language. The API technology provides...; Enterprise Edition (Java EE) in itself. The JDBC API has four main interface.... The JDBC API. 2. The JDBC Driver Manager. 3. The JDBC Test Suite. 4. The JDBC
 
How To Develop Login Form In Struts
J2EE web applications. It uses and extends the Java Servlet API to encourage.... A collection of Java beans and other helper classes that you use for 
 
Core Java Training Topics
Core Java Training Topics Core Java Training...;   Core Java Training Course Objective To teach  fundamentals of  Java programming language and how
 
Features of EJB 3.0
simplification over the previous EJB API. There are various simplification made in EJB 3.0... interface. Made use of java annotations. Simplifies APIs to make flexible... of these entries EJB mainly relies on JNDI API. EJB 3.0 also includes the features like lookup
 
Advanced Java Tutorials
Advanced Java Tutorials, Advanced Java Tutorial, Advance Java Tutorial, Advanced Java Training, Advanced Java Training Course Advanced Java Tutorials      
 
Find Name of Excel Sheet
of an excel sheet using POI3.0 API Event. The advantage of event API  is that you can read an XLS with a relatively small memory. To use Event API we... FindNameOfSheet.java C:\POI3.0\exmples\execl>java FindNameOfSheet example.xls New sheet
 
Learn Java Quickly, Quick Java Tutorial
consists of a number of classes based on Java API and JVM, and without JRE... Learn Java,Learn Java Quickly,Learn Java Programming,Learning Online Java Free Learn Java - Learn Java Quickly
 
Creating Blank DOM Document
you how to create blank DOM document. JAXP (Java API for XML Processing) is a Java interface that provides a standard approach to Parsing XML documents
 
Javadoc
to generate API documentation into HTML format from Java source code. It is interesting to know that Javadoc is the industry standard for documenting Java classes.  ... to format the text. For example: /**  * <B>Java declaration</B> 
 
What is the use of java?
libraries such as the Java IDL API, JDBC API, Java Naming and Directory Interface TM ("J.N.D.I.") API, Java RMI, and Java Remote Method...(JVM) The Java Application Programming Interface (API)  The Java
 
Apache Solr 1.2 released
performance search server with a web-services like API. It is based on on Lucene... extensible through plugins written in Java. Documents are added to a search... of Lucene, which is Apache's Java-based full-text search engine library.  Now
 
Learn Java - Learn Java Quickly
consists of a number of classes based on Java API and JVM, and without JRE... Learn Java,Learn Java Quickly,Learn Java Programming,Learning Online Java Free Learn Java - Learn Java Quickly
 
Java SE 6
Enhancements has been made to the JMX API in Java SE 6 like : JMX API now completely...; Java SE 6 Monitoring and Management Enhancements API provided by JAVA... JAVA SE 6 includes some enhancement to this API.   
 
Find Records of The Rows Using POI
; In this program we are going to find records of  an excel sheet using POI3.0 API Event...\execl>java FindRowAtColumn example.xls Row found, first column
 
Site navigation
 

 

Send your comments, Suggestions or Queries regarding this site at roseindia_net@yahoo.com.

Copyright © 2006. All rights reserved.